Transaction 51f1139d41e7dbfd6dbfc84c4b913f0b97822ef4e8e2f817b2eaed781f159996

2 Input
1 Outputs
  • 51f1139d41e7dbfd6dbfc84c4b913f0b97822ef4e8e2f817b2eaed781f159996:0
  • value  1716250
    address  3Jn5aPgYZcZJ8nbSAf7fyNRpnQwu6Jnkwt